Collection: Products
-
Exquisite Collection of Premium Hats-72
Regular price £46.00 GBPRegular priceUnit price / per -
Exquisite Collection of Premium Hats-73
Regular price £46.00 GBPRegular priceUnit price / per -
Exquisite Collection of Premium Hats-74
Regular price £46.00 GBPRegular priceUnit price / per -
Exquisite Collection of Premium Hats-75
Regular price £46.00 GBPRegular priceUnit price / per -
Exquisite Collection of Premium Hats-76
Regular price £46.00 GBPRegular priceUnit price / per -
Exquisite Collection of Premium Hats-77
Regular price £46.00 GBPRegular priceUnit price / per -
Exquisite Collection of Premium Hats-78
Regular price £46.00 GBPRegular priceUnit price / per -
Exquisite Collection of Premium Hats-79
Regular price £46.00 GBPRegular priceUnit price / per -
Exquisite Collection of Premium Hats-8
Regular price £46.00 GBPRegular priceUnit price / per -
Exquisite Collection of Premium Hats-80
Regular price £46.00 GBPRegular priceUnit price / per -
Exquisite Collection of Premium Hats-81
Regular price £46.00 GBPRegular priceUnit price / per -
Exquisite Collection of Premium Hats-82
Regular price £46.00 GBPRegular priceUnit price / per -
Exquisite Collection of Premium Hats-83
Regular price £46.00 GBPRegular priceUnit price / per -
Exquisite Collection of Premium Hats-84
Regular price £46.00 GBPRegular priceUnit price / per -
Exquisite Collection of Premium Hats-85
Regular price £46.00 GBPRegular priceUnit price / per -
Exquisite Collection of Premium Hats-86
Regular price £46.00 GBPRegular priceUnit price / per